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 79512 Details for
Bug 122481
freeplayer preliminary ebuild
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
freeplayer-20050905.ebuild
freeplayer-20050905.ebuild (text/plain), 2.20 KB, created by
Olivier Rolland
on 2006-02-11 10:51:50 UTC
(
hide
)
Description:
freeplayer-20050905.ebuild
Filename:
MIME Type:
Creator:
Olivier Rolland
Created:
2006-02-11 10:51:50 UTC
Size:
2.20 KB
patch
obsolete
># Copyright 1999-2006 Gentoo Foundation ># Distributed under the terms of the GNU General Public License v2 ># $Header: $ > >inherit eutils > >DESCRIPTION="Freeplayer est une solution logicielle gratuite qui transforme >votre Freebox en plate-forme multimédia, vous permettant de diffuser sur un >téléviseur ou une chaîne Hi fi les contenus multimédias (vidéos, photos ou >musique) se trouvant sur vos ordinateurs." >HOMEPAGE="http://adsl.free.fr/multimedia/freeplayer/" >SRC_URI="ftp://ftp.free.fr/pub/freeplayer/${PN}-linux-${PV}.tgz" > >LICENSE="GPL-2" >SLOT="0" >KEYWORDS="~x86" >IUSE="" > >DEPEND="sys-apps/sed" >RDEPEND=">=media-video/vlc-0.8.4" > >MY_S=${WORKDIR}/${PN} > >VLC_USER="vlc" > >pkg_setup() { > if ! built_with_use media-video/vlc httpd; then > eerror "Please, add 'httpd' to your USE flags and emerge vlc again." > die "VLC is not build with encoding support. Freeplayer requires httpd support in vlc." > fi > if ! built_with_use media-video/vlc stream; then > eerror "Please, add 'stream' to your USE flags and emerge vlc again." > die "VLC is not build with streaming support. Freeplayer requires streaming support in vlc." > fi > if ! built_with_use media-video/vlc ffmpeg; then > eerror "Please, add 'ffmpeg' to your USE flags and emerge vlc again." > die "VLC is not build with ffmpeg support. Freeplayer requires ffmpeg support in vlc." > fi > if ! built_with_use media-video/vlc mpeg; then > eerror "Please, add 'mpeg' to your USE flags and emerge vlc again." > die "VLC is not build with mpeg support. Freeplayer requires mpeg support in vlc." > fi >} > >src_install() { > enewuser ${VLC_USER} -1 /bin/bash /home/vlc users > > exeinto /etc/init.d; newexe ${FILESDIR}/freeplayer.initd freeplayer > > exeinto /opt/${PN}/bin > doexe ${MY_S}/bin/fbx-playlist ${MY_S}/bin/fbx-playlist.pl > > sed -e "s^%HTTP_PATH%^/opt/${PN}/share/http-fbx/^" \ > -e "s^ --wx-systray^^" -e "s^vlcrc-fbx^freeplayer^" \ > -i ${MY_S}/bin/vlc-fbx.sh > > if built_with_use media-video/vlc X; then > sed -e "s^vlc^vlc --daemon^" -i ${MY_S}/bin/vlc-fbx.sh > fi > newexe ${MY_S}/bin/vlc-fbx.sh freeplayer.sh > > docinto /opt/${PN}/share/doc > dodoc ${MY_S}/README ${MY_S}/share/doc/* > > insinto /opt/${PN}/share/http-fbx > doins ${MY_S}/share/http-fbx/* > > insinto /etc/env.d > doins ${FILESDIR}/90${PN} >}
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 122481
:
79512
|
79513
|
79514
|
79522
|
80849
|
80850
|
120895
|
120896